Question Adding a Rear swaybar

My truck did not come with a rear swaybar stock. I'm just checking to see if there are ANY noticable handling improvements to be realized if I were to install one.

The truck has 180k miles with stock shocks.. Should I just put money into shocks instead?

Most definately - good, quality shocks (Bilstein, etc.) should go on first before you monkey with adding a sway bar.
